- واژهنامه · Merriam-Webster Collegiate Dictionary 1 cease n. Pronunciation: ' sēs Function: verb Inflected Form: ceased ; ceas·ing Etymology: Middle English cesen, from Anglo-French cesser, from Latin cessare to hold back, be remiss, frequentative of cedere Date: 14th century transitive verb : to cause to come to an end especially gradually : no longer continue intransitive verb 1 a : to come to an end b : to bring an activity or action to an end : DISCONTINUE 2 obsolete : to become extinct : DIE OUT synonyms see STOP 2 cease n. Function: noun Date: 14th century : CESSATION ― usually used with without
